Position Candidate Name Party Votes Vote %
1 Ashok Gajapathi Raju Pusapati Telugu Desam Party 536,549 47.90%
2 Venkata Swetha Chalapathi Kumara Krishna Rangarao Ravu Yuvajana Sramika Rythu Congress Party 429,638 38.30%
3 Jhansi Lakshmi Botcha Indian National Congress 122,487 10.90%
4 Prasada Rao Nanda Pyramid Party Of India 6,401 0.60%
5 Yella Rao Siyyadula Independent 5,125 0.50%
6 Bonu Krishna Bahujan Samaj Party 4,092 0.40%
7 Harikishan Kuppili Independent 3,603 0.30%
8 Tadivaka Ramesh Naidu Jai Samaikyandhra Party 3,388 0.30%
9 Naru Simhadri Naidu Aam Aadmi Party 2,505 0.20%

Vizianagaram — 2014 Election Analysis

In the 2014 Lok Sabha election, Ashok Gajapathi Raju Pusapati of Telugu Desam secured victory in the Vizianagaram constituency (Andhra Pradesh) with a margin of 106,911 votes.

Out of 1,404,127 registered electors, 1,120,316 votes were polled, resulting in a turnout of 79.80%. A total of 9 candidates contested from this constituency. The vote share chart above visualizes how votes were distributed among the candidates.
